On Sat, Sep 9, 2017 at 6:28 AM, Wig C <onlywig@gmail.com> wrote:

> +&usdhc2 {
> +       pinctrl-names = "default";
> +       pinctrl-0 = <&pinctrl_usdhc2>;
> +       bus-width = <4>;
> +       vmmc-supply = <&wlan_en_reg>;
> +       no-1-8-v;
> +       keep-power-in-suspend;
> +  non-removable;
> +  cap-power-off-card;

As I mentioned previously the indentation is not correct here.

You should use tab instead of spaces.

checkpatch also complains about it:

WARNING: please, no spaces at the start of a line
#699: FILE: ar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-pistachio.dts:654:
+  non-removable;$

WARNING: please, no spaces at the start of a line
#700: FILE: arch/arm/boot/dts/imx6q-pistachio.dts:655:
+  cap-power-off-card;$

Hello Fabio:
I will fix this on next patch, sorry I miss it.
